Stifel analyst Patrick Ho upgraded Ichor Holdings (NASDAQ: ICHR) from Hold to Buy with a price target of $31.00.
The analyst comments "We are upgrading shares of Ichor Holdings to a Buy rating (from Hold), while maintaining our target price of $31, as our FY21 (Dec) estimates remain unchanged. We believe the recent weakness in the group (attributed to several factors including concerns on worsening China trade tensions and potential memory capex cuts) has brought shares to more attractive valuations. Admittedly, the stock has somewhat underperformed in 2020 and we believe current prices represent an attractive entry point into the name with more upside at this time. Following supply chain challenges related to the COVID-19 pandemic, Ichor is now seeing a recovery in overall demand trends. While we still have concerns about near-term memory spending, we are incrementally more positive on 2021 WFE spending trends and this could set up a strong recovery year for Ichor."
